The City Council of the City of Carlsbad, California, does hereby resolve as follows: 1. That that certain agreement between the City of Carlsbad and Medical Finance Company of San Diego for collection of certain delinquent accounts for City-provided emergency medical transportation, a copy of which is attached hereto as Exhibit A and incorporated herein by reference, is hereby approved. 2. That the City Manager of the City of Carlsbad is hereb: authorized and directed to execute said agreement for and on behalf of the City of Carlsbad. It is also understood that the city will receive 50% of all money collected on any account that has moved out of California instead of the above mentioned 75%. It is agreed that any or all of the above accounts may be withdrawn by the city after ninety (90) days, except those on which payment is being made. The city authorizes the said LKEDICAL FIKAWCB CONPARTY to use any legitimate method necessary to collect the above accounts and to make such compromise settlements as may seem advisable, so long as said settlement will not return to the city less than 50% of the balance due on the account. It is further agreed that no cour-t action will be filed on any of the assigned accounts without specific prior approval of the city. By Paul D.
